The Audio & Video Buyer is the steward of the buying and implementation process and collaborates with wider buying, media planning and trafficking teams. The role is critical in providing input to the overall investment direction as well as the development and execution of broadcast media buys for their assigned group of clients.
Accountabilities:
- Access and compile large volumes of data across disparate sources into concise and precise information
- Ensure data quality and data documentation.
- Solve problems with internal and external clients on data issues.
- Ability to determine and gather data requirements for a given project.
- Identify and resolve data discrepancies and reporting issues.
- Supports the media planning and buying teams throughout campaign activation process to maintain performance and resolves any campaign-related issues.
- Uses tools to develop the best possible execution strategy, rationale and buy structure to deliver on campaign goals.
- Works closely with the investment leadership team to understand market dynamics (pricing, execution opportunities) and strengthen vendor relationships.
- Recommends the delivery of buy structures that encompass the best environments for each client’s target audience, while maximizing value and efficiency.
- Prepares reporting documentation for media planning teams and clients demonstrating the strategy and rationale executed to deliver on campaign goals.
- Analyzes preemption/makegood activity to ensure value delivery is enhanced wherever possible.
- Actualizes each campaign, including the negotiation of compensation for use on future campaigns.
- Contributes to the overall campaign strategy and finds ways to improve and optimize campaign performance to meeting client goals.
- Understands the impact of under-delivering stations/properties and uses this learning to influence and optimize future buy structures and executions.
- Post-secondary Degree or Diploma in Media, Advertising, Business Administration, Marketing, or related field.
- A minimum 2 year of media planning and/or buying experience focused on TV.
- Knowledge and hands-on experience with broadcast industry tools (Lens, Infosys, Media Ocean, etc.).
- Strong analytical skills and proficiency with numbers and budgets.
- Advanced level MS Office skills: Excel (Pivot Tables, VLOOKUP’s, etc.), Outlook, PowerPoint, etc.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Must be able to work with cross functional teams and multiple stakeholders.
- High-level of confidence with an ability to manage expectations with internal and external stakeholders.
- Aptitude for priority management where it concerns managing multiple deliverables/work streams.
- Ability to organize ideas and present back information logically and sequentially.
